Patrick Arundell
Writing with a zesty, intelligent and contemporary style, that neither trivialises nor patronises, astrologer Patrick Arundell paints a celestial picture where readers can take a quick, reflective pit-stop in an otherwise busy day, week or month.
Patrick’s is a fresh and unique astral voice. His columns, articles and audio help people find a clearer perspective around their situations and dilemmas.
A professional astrologer for 12 years, Patrick features in Womans Own, Chat, Chat It's Fate, Pick Me Up, Gala Bingo and Community Times Magazines and 200 newspapers and websites. He is also a regular contributor for the Press Association.
Patrick has also featured on BRMB Radio, in The Sunday Mirror and is resident astrologer, amongst many others, to high profile dailies…The Liverpool Daily Post, The Glasgow Evening Times, The Irish News, Bournemouth Echo and The Western Mail.
Lynne Ewart
Lynne Ewart is a highly experienced astrologer working professionally for 20 years. The resident astrologer for both No1 Magazine and Yours, Lynne was also the influential astrologer for the Daily Record, Scotland’s only genuine national tabloid, for 17 years and is a frequent voice on TV and Radio. Lynne also features in many titles in England.
Lynne’s fascination with astrology is absolute, and the fact that as a qualified astrologer (as she is) she is bound by a code of ethics, appeals to her. The responsibility of working with people's hopes at sensitive times is something that Lynne never overlooks.
Predictive successes for Lynne are many, including the outcome of every general election since the eighties, forecasting the controversy around the Bush/Gore USA presidential campaign, and that should Tony Blair be re-elected he would find himself involved in a contentious overseas campaign.
